Jay Lycurgo, the rising British expertise who turned heads for his efficiency in Netflix drama “Steve,” has signed with CAA.
The Londoner — who was recently listed among Variety‘s Actors to Watch — stars alongside Cillian Murphy within the Toronto-bowing movie, enjoying a troubled younger man at a reform college for boys with behavioural difficulties. Earlier this month the efficiency noticed Lycurgo land a British Impartial Movie Award nomination for greatest supporting actor.
In its assessment, Selection stated “Steve” was 2025’s “greatest Netflix film” and a “profoundly transferring and fantastically acted diamond within the tough,” including that Lycurgo was an “alternately delicate and intimidating younger actor in his breakout position.”
Persevering with his work with Murphy, Lycurgo just lately filmed the “Peaky Blinders” spin-off movie “The Immortal Man” as a part of a forged that additionally contains Rebecca Ferguson, Stephen Graham and Barry Keoghan. He additionally just lately wrapped Clio Barnard’s subsequent function “I See Buildings Fall Like Lightning” reverse Anthony Boyle, Daryl McCormack, Joe Cole and Lola Petticrew.
Beforehand roles for Lycurgo embody the lead in Joe Barton’s Netflix collection “Half Unhealthy: The Bastard Son and the Satan Himself” and one of many leads in Ben Wheatley’s Channel 4 collection “Technology Z.”
Extra credit embody “Final Swim,” which premiere on the Berlinale, “The Radleys” reverse Damian Lewis and “Everlasting Return” reverse Naomi Scott, which additionally premiered at TIFF in September.
